Abstract
An amine derived by enzymatic decarboxylation of HISTIDINE. It is a powerful stimulant of gastric secretion, a constrictor of bronchial smooth muscle, a vasodilator, and also a centrally acting neurotransmitter.
Chemical Identity
Chemical Information
- Molecular Formula
- C5H9N3
- Molecular Weight
- 111.15 g/mol
- CAS Registry No.
- 51-45-6
- IUPAC Name
- 2-(1H-imidazol-5-yl)ethanamine
- InChIKey
- NTYJJOPFIAHURM-UHFFFAOYSA-N
- SMILES
- C1=C(NC=N1)CCN
- MeSH Unique ID
- D006632
- Source
- PubChem CID 774
